Why Use Kaizen Event Charter?

The Kaizen Event Charter serves as a roadmap for your continuous improvement initiatives. Many organizations face barriers when it comes to identifying and executing improvements; this is where the charter comes in. By having a structured plan, organizations can ensure that all necessary components are incorporated into their events, ranging from objectives to team roles and expected outcomes. Using a well-defined charter can increase team accountability, improve communication, and ultimately lead to more successful Kaizen events.

Features of the Kaizen Event Charter

  1. Clear Objectives: Define the goals of your Kaizen event upfront.
  2. Team Roles: Assign specific responsibilities to each Team member, ensuring clarity and focus.
  3. Timeline: Outline key milestones and deadlines, providing a clear timeframe for your goals.
  4. Data Collection: Create a section dedicated to collecting essential data that supports your event.
  5. Action items: Track and prioritize action items to ensure continuous follow-through.
  6. Metrics for Success: Establish measurable outcomes that allow you to gauge the effectiveness of your improvements.

  4. Define Project Objectives: In the designated area, clearly state the primary goals you wish to achieve through the Kaizen event. Use precise language to outline the desired outcomes.

  5. Assign Roles: Choose team members for various roles such as team leader, data collector, and facilitator. Fill in their names in the corresponding sections.

  6. Establish a Timeline: Use the timeline section to outline the start and end dates for each phase of your Kaizen event. Include key milestones to keep the team on track.

  7. Collect Data: Utilize the data collection section to record any relevant metrics or information that supports your objectives. Having data readily available can guide your decision-making during the event.

  8. Identify Action Items: Discuss potential challenges or areas for improvement during team meetings. Document these items in the action item section, assigning responsibilities to different team members.

  9. Define Success Metrics: Determine specific metrics that will evaluate the success of your Kaizen event. This could include improvements in Cycle time, reduction in defects, or enhanced Employee engagement.

  10. Follow Up: Once your Kaizen event concludes, revisit the charter to review the outcomes versus the initial objectives. This will provide valuable insights for future events.

What is the purpose of a Kaizen Event Charter?
A Kaizen Event Charter outlines the objectives, roles, timelines, and metrics for a Kaizen improvement initiative, ensuring that all team members are aligned and focused.
